«Quiet by Nature» is a photographic artist book by Louise Bøgelund Saugmann – the series of photographic works is made of layered photographs from Pinseskoven (the Pentacost Forest) on the outskirts of Copenhagen. Over a long period of time, Bøgelund Saugmann has photographed the forest with her medium format camera on different days and seasons. It is said that Pinseskoven once upon a time planted itself from seeds that flew from across the water in Sweden. Today the mythical forest is protected, as it contains and sustains animal and plant life not seen anywhere else in Denmark.

The complete two chapter work by Louise Bøgelund Saugmann, «Quiet by Nature», contains chapter one, 26.01.18, and chapter 2, 55˚35’12.8”N 12˚32’56.2”E, in a beautiful box made to house them both.

Together the two chapters form a complete unit, and, in the world we live in today, when everything often goes very fast, «Quiet by Nature» offers a welcomed respite for you to slow down and breathe with the trees.
